Question:
I want to add 4 LED lights to the outside of my enclosed trailer with a switch. Any diagrams out there for reference?
asked by: John
Expert Reply:
It sounds like you are wanting to install utility lights on the exterior of your trailer and if that is the case then I do not have any universal diagram for this. That said, this will be super easy to do as most utility lights only have two wires which are for ground and power. The switch that you use may then have a diagram but that will be dependent on the exact switch.
I recommend the Optronics Thinline LED Utility Light Bar part # BUL69CB which will provide plenty of light and is sealed so you won't have any issues with it being outside. This light uses a two wire design so if you will be installing multiple you can simply combine the grounds together and then run them to a bare metal surface on the trailer or to the main trailer ground. The power wires can then also be joined together and then run to a switch of your choice. I recommend the Pollak Heavy-Duty Toggle Switch part # PK34571. If you like, you can also use a switch for each light as well. The diagram for the switch is printed on the housing.
